Para 22
The Ministry of Defence should commit to updating its Arctic defence strategy every five years, to reflect the strategic acceleration in the region and to bring it into line with the FCDO’s Arctic Strategy for the whole of Government, which is updated every five years. We hope that, before then, …
Government Response Summary
The government rejected the recommendation to update its Arctic defence strategy every five years, stating its 2022 strategy is designed for 10 years and that reviews are conducted regularly, but not on a fixed five-year cycle. It noted the Defence Command Paper had already been published.
